Installation and Operation

Applying Power

The FCT receives its power to operate via the 5 V DC on the attached USB-A cable. Plug the USB-A connector into the controller, laptop, tablet, etc. that will be used. There is no indicator on the FCT; when the appropriate apps on the controller are run, they will indicate if the FCT is communicating.

Operation

Performance

For best performance, hold the FCT in an upright/vertical orientation and clear of obstacles in the direction of the intended utility endpoint.
